Also known as “Christmas City, USA,” Bethlehem is a clear choice for one of the best places to celebrate the winter holidays. Beyond the name, one of the main draws to Bethlehem is the German-style Christkindlmarkt. It’s a market with more than 150 vendors selling holiday-themed gifts, decorations and food. There’s a party almost every day, with activities ranging from holiday movies to breakfast with St. Nicholas to a Holiday Cocktail Trail! Vegas is a year-round, never-ending party, and the holidays are no exception. There is a friendly competition among casinos to sport the most holiday spirit. The Bellagio Fountains dance to holiday music, The Cosmopolitan adds an ice rink and at Mandalay Bay, you can meet Santa and his shark elf. For a rocking party, head on over to Hard Rock for Holiday Havoc’s seasonal music with a harder edge. Durango, Colorado If you’re a fan of the Polar Express — or trains and fun — this party is for you. The good folks in Durango transform the Durango & Silverton into The Polar Express. Actors perform the opening scenes of the movie before boarding. Once on the train, personal chefs serve passengers hot chocolate, and Santa visits each car. When people call NYC the greatest city in the world, there’s a chance they’re referring to the city specifically during the holiday season. Simply put, they do it the best. It’s a non-stop party of holiday cheer. Whether it’s ice skating in Bryant Park, watching the window displays on Fifth Avenue or seeing the Rockettes at Radio City, this town will win over even the grumpiest Grinch. The biggest party of the year (literally) is the lighting of the giant Christmas tree at Rockefeller Center. This televised event is one for the ages.
